The Staves: Sisterly Harmony for the Road


The Staves

Three sisters, Jessica, Emily & Camilla, from Watford England, form the Staves. They grew up listening to The Beatles, Simon & Garfunkel, Crosby, Stills & Nash and James Taylor and make acoustic, folk-rock songs, that will make you happy or melancholic, or both at the same time…
